Description

description in French  Created around 1560 by Hélie de FRATEAU, a local lord, le Moulin de la Veyssière has kept its authenticity through the years. This is the last water powered mill of the Vern Valley. We are specialized in artisanal manufacturing of walnut, hazelnut and almond oil. Belonging to the ELIAS family since 1857, our mill was used successively for the making of flour, bread and walnut, hazelnut and oil.
